Bitcoin Extraction Hardware: Some You Must About Know
Bitcoin extraction has evolved significantly, and the machinery required to participate has become increasingly specialized. In the beginning, CPUs were used, then GPUs proved more advantageous, but today, the dominant choice is Application-Specific Integrated Circuits, or ASICs. Such devices are custom-built solely for the process of solving the complex cryptographic challenges that secure the copyright network and gain rewards. Understanding the different variations of ASIC rigs, their computing power, and their energy usage is crucial for anyone considering entering the BTC extraction space. Besides, the cost of this technology fluctuates considerably, and it's important to factor in temperature management to ensure peak performance.
Blockchain Security & The Role of Consensus
The fundamental strength of a blockchain rests heavily on its defensive mechanisms, and validation plays a critical role in maintaining that integrity. Fundamentally, miners – or participants – participate to solve complex computational puzzles. This process not only verifies new transactions to the chain, but also protects against invalid actions to change the recorded data. Since modifying a single block requires re-doing the work for all subsequent transactions, it creates an incredibly expensive barrier, effectively making the blockchain immune to most forms of tampering. The persistent validation labor therefore serves as a decentralized security measure.
